Bonuses and Welcome Offers
First thing most Irish players check is the welcome bonus. Look for clear wagering requirements – “20x bonus” is common, but some operators hide the fine print in tiny font. A good app will show the exact RTP (return‑to‑player) of the games covered by the bonus, so you know if you’re chasing a realistic return. Keep an eye on the bonus expiry window; a 30‑day period is typical, but a few apps give you 60 days, which can be a real advantage if you’re a casual player.
Besides the initial cash bonus, many apps add free spins, risk‑free bets or a “bet‑back” on your first sports wager. Those extras can tip the scales when you’re comparing two platforms. Remember, a huge bonus that forces you to bet 50 times the amount may be less valuable than a modest 10‑times requirement with a higher percentage cash‑back on losses.

How to Register and Verify Your Account
Signing up for a betting app Ireland usually takes under five minutes. You’ll be asked for your name, date of birth, email and a strong password. Most platforms also require a mobile number – this is used for two‑factor authentication and for sending verification codes.
Verification (KYC) kicks in once you request a withdrawal. You’ll upload a government‑issued ID, a proof of address (a recent utility bill works) and sometimes a selfie to confirm you match the document. The process is automated on most modern apps, so you should get a confirmation within a few hours. If the app asks for additional documentation, it’s usually to meet the Irish regulator’s anti‑money‑laundering standards.

Responsible Gambling Tools Built Into Apps
Every reputable betting app Ireland includes self‑exclusion options, deposit limits, and session timers. You can set daily, weekly or monthly caps on how much you’re allowed to deposit or lose. Some apps even let you block certain game categories, like high‑volatility slots, if you find them too risky.
If you feel you’re losing control, most platforms provide a direct link to an Irish responsible‑gambling helpline. The support chat can also guide you through a temporary “cool‑off” period, during which you can still view your account balance but cannot place new bets.
